Eucharistic
Prayers - How many?
At the present time there are 13 Eucharistic Prayers approved by Rome for use in the
United States.
In the Sacramentary (altar missal) there are nine (9) Eucharistic Prayers. These
include:
· 4 universal
Eucharistic Prayers (the Roman Canon and 3 others)
· 3 Eucharistic
Prayers for Masses with Children
· 2 Eucharistic
Prayers for Masses of Reconciliation
In a red booklet Eucharistic Prayer for Masses for Various Needs and Occasions
(Catholic Book Publishing Co., 1996), there are 4 additional Eucharistic Prayers. These
four are essentially one, called the Swiss Canon. This canon (in use for many
years in Italy and elsewhere) has three variations, which for ease of use were printed
separately. All 4 versions begin, "You are truly blessed, O God of holiness: you
accompany us with love as we journey through life. Blessed too is your Son, Jesus Christ,
who is present among us together." The variations are in the Preface and after the
Consecration. The four are called:
· The Church
on the Way to Unity
· God Guides the Church on
the Way of Salvation
· Jesus, Way to the Father
· Jesus, the Compassion of
God
Both the missal and the booklet (ISBN 089942-043-5) should be available from Catholic
bookstores and supply houses.
